Rewritten private fields (for seperators) to public class constants.
[core.git] / inc / classes / main / helper / web / links / class_WebLinkHelper.php
index 8fb87c37db102a8a30c71ad7ae12d52a33a62bdc..8c4d0aa402e8cbfc5951ad048e5a5b86bcf2087c 100644 (file)
@@ -35,12 +35,12 @@ class WebLinkHelper extends BaseWebHelper implements HelpableTemplate {
        /**
         * First parameter seperator
         */
-       private $firstParameter = '?';
+       const FIRST_PARAMETER_SEPERATOR = '?';
 
        /**
         * Seperator for more paraemters
         */
-       private $parameterSeperator = '&';
+       const EXTRA_PARAMETER_SEPERATOR = '&';
 
        /**
         * Protected constructor
@@ -277,13 +277,13 @@ class WebLinkHelper extends BaseWebHelper implements HelpableTemplate {
                } // END - if
 
                // Default parameter seperator is &
-               $seperator = $this->parameterSeperator;
+               $seperator = self::EXTRA_PARAMETER_SEPERATOR;
 
                // Is there a question mark in?
-               $linkArray = explode($this->firstParameter, $this->getLinkBase());
+               $linkArray = explode(self::FIRST_PARAMETER_SEPERATOR, $this->getLinkBase());
                if (count($linkArray) == 0) {
                        // No question mark
-                       $seperator = $this->firstParameter;
+                       $seperator = self::FIRST_PARAMETER_SEPERATOR;
                } // END - if
 
                // Prepare action